rob020 wrote:i meant to imply that the 200 cars WERE the original convertibles... seeing as it was sanctioned by chrysler... not after sales

sundowner?? is that a coachworks place?? all i remember is they had sun in the name??
Sunchaser is what you were thinking of.
Sunchaser did a few Scorpion and Celica convertibles back in the day, they then moved onto "pop top" hiace vans and now do very top end boats.
Don't know if they ever did the larger cars, I guess they would have as the Scop's and Celica's didn't sell as they were crazy expensive. Dearer than a BMW Conv. at the time
This is a Sun Downer................ also very cool.
Image
Image
Image

You could also get a Transit Sundowner but I can't find any good pics.
